What’s the survey about?
The survey covers a few key areas: how easy it is to get in touch with us (including by phone), how you find booking and accessing appointments, and your overall experience of the practice over the past year.
We’ve also included some specific questions about our phone service and our virtual callback queue — a feature that lets you keep your place in the phone queue without having to stay on hold. We want to understand how many of you are aware of it, whether you’ve used it, and what your experience has been.
Why are we doing this now?
Earlier this year, the results of the national GP Patient Survey were published, which gives practices like ours a snapshot of how patients feel about their GP surgery. While we’re proud of many aspects of the feedback we received, we know there are areas where we can do better — and we want to understand the detail behind the scores so we can focus on the things that matter most to you.
Your responses will go directly to the practice team and will help shape decisions about how we work.
